Tips For Circa Knee Sleeve

Circa Knee Sleeve

Maintaining your knee sleeve is crucial for ensuring its longevity and effectiveness. Here are some tips:

  • Regular Cleaning

Knee sleeves can get pretty sweaty, so it’s essential to clean them regularly. Hand washing with mild soap and cold water is usually the best method. Avoid using harsh detergents or bleach as they can damage the material.

  • Air Drying

Always let your knee sleeve air dry. Avoid using a dryer as the heat can cause the material to shrink or warp. Lay it flat on a towel or hang it up in a well-ventilated area.

  • Inspect for Wear and Tear

Regularly check your knee sleeve for any signs of wear and tear. Look for loose threads, thinning material, or any areas that seem to be losing their elasticity. If you notice any of these signs, it might be time to replace your knee sleeve.

Comparison With Other Brands

  • Circa Vs. Rehband

Rehband is a well-known name in the knee sleeve market. Compared to the Circa knee sleeve, Rehband products offer more advanced features, such as contoured designs that provide better anatomical fit and additional support.

However, Rehband sleeves are typically more expensive.

  • Circa Vs. SBD

SBD knee sleeves are another popular choice, especially among weightlifters. They are known for their high-quality construction and excellent support. However, they are also bulkier and more expensive than the Circa knee sleeve.

If you need a sleeve specifically for heavy lifting, SBD might be the better choice, but for general use, the Circa sleeve holds its own.

  • Circa Vs. Bauerfeind

Bauerfeind knee sleeves are known for their medical-grade support and comfort. They offer features like adjustable straps and hinges, which the Circa knee sleeve lacks. However, Bauerfeind products come at a premium price.

If budget is a concern, the Circa knee sleeve provides a more affordable option without sacrificing too much in terms of basic functionality.

What is the Downside of Knee Sleeves?

The main downside of knee sleeves is that they can sometimes give a false sense of security. While they provide support, they don’t address the underlying issues causing knee pain. Over-reliance on knee sleeves can also lead to muscle weakness over time if not used correctly.

Do Compression Sleeves Actually Help Knees?

Yes, compression sleeves can help knees by providing support, reducing swelling, and improving blood flow. They are particularly beneficial during physical activities and for those recovering from injuries. However, they should not be seen as a cure-all and should be used as part of a comprehensive approach to knee health.
